Whilst in the historic town of Wallingford visit the Castle Gardens where you can explore the ruins of King Alfred the Great's castle - built in the 10th Century and destroyed by Oliver Cromwell during the civil war. During its downfall the castle's stones were shipped along the Thames to help build Windsor Castle.
